Abstract
The present invention relates, in general, to the field of securing, prevention of fraud, or theft of products such as pharmaceuticals, cigarettes, alcohol and other high value often counterfeited products. In particular the invention teaches an apparatus and method to encode packaging of the protected goods using a near infrared luminescing compound and detecting the compound through recognition of a characteristic spectral signature of its emission.

30. A system for detecting a luminescent compound comprising:
-
a radiation emitter;
an emission detector;
a target containing the luminescent compound;
a dichroic mirror positioned between the emission detector and the target positioned to direct radiation from the radiation emitter to the target and an emission from the target to the emission detector; and
,a controller operatively connected to the radiation emitter and the emission detector. - View Dependent Claims (31, 32, 33, 34, 35, 36, 37, 38, 39, 40, 41, 42, 43, 44, 45, 46, 47, 48, 49, 50, 51, 52, 53, 54, 55, 56, 57, 58, 59, 60, 61, 62)

74. A method of determining the authenticity of a luminescent tag comprising the steps of
exciting the luminescent tag; -
detecting an emission from the luminescent tag;
measuring a first exponential time constant of the emission during illumination;
de-exciting the luminescent tag;
measuring a second exponential time constant of the emission during de-excitation;
comparing the first time constant to a predetermined first characteristic time constant;
comparing the second time constant to a predetermined second characteristic time constant; and
,indicating authenticity of the luminescent tag if the first time constant matches the predetermined first time constant and the second time constant matches the predetermined second time constant. - View Dependent Claims (75)

77. A method of determining the authenticity of a luminescent tag comprising the steps of:
-
exciting the luminescent tag by a predetermined number of light pulses;
detecting a predetermined number of waveforms related to the emission from the luminescent tag;
averaging the predetermined number of waveforms to arrive at an analysis waveform;
measuring a set of parameters from the analysis waveform; and
comparing the set of parameters to a predetermined set of parameters related to the luminescent tag.
